José Manuel Martín Medem

Journalist, he worked for thirty years at RTVE. He was a correspondent in Mexico, Colombia and Cuba. He collaborates in the Pueblos magazine, in the Diagonal newspaper and in the digital Public. He is the author of the books Spare Children, The War on Children, Why didn't you show me how he lives without you? Diary of a correspondent for RTVE in Cuba, La agonía de TVE, Cuba. The hour of the mameyes and Fidel's best kept secret.

In 1982, he was awarded the National Human Rights Journalism Prize for his work in publicizing and engaging with them in programs such as Tertulias del Sur (Radio 3), Con América (Radio Exterior) and Hoy en España y España at eight (Radio one).
